A Show of Hands is a concert film released on videocassette, laserdisc, and DVD by the Canadian rock band Rush. It documents a live concert performance by the band on their 1988 Hold Your Fire Tour. Disponvel com uma assinatura do Apple Music. A Show of Hands is a live album by the Canadian rock trio Rush, released in 1989. The album was recorded in the American cities of New Orleans, Phoenix, and San Diego, and the British city of Birmingham, during the 1988 Hold Your Fire tour, along with East Rutherford, New Jersey during the 1986 Power Windows tour. A Show of Hands is a live album release by Canadian progressive rock act Rush. The song selection on the album predominantly represent the four studio albums released in the years 1982 1987: Signals (1982), Grace Under Pressure (1984), Power Windows (1985) and Hold Your Fire (1987) with only few excursions into the earlier part of the band.
